+ TX.hs view
@@ -0,0 +1,229 @@+{-# LANGUAGE TypeSynonymInstances #-}+{-# LANGUAGE FlexibleContexts #-}+{-# LANGUAGE GeneralizedNewtypeDeriving #-}+{-# LANGUAGE RecordWildCards #-}+{-# LANGUAGE TypeFamilies #-}++module TX+    ( Persistable(..)++      -- * Managing the database+    , Database+    , openDatabase+    , closeDatabase+    , withUserData++      -- * The TX monad+    , TX+    , persistently+    , record+    , getData+    , liftSTM+    , throwTX+    , unsafeIOToTX++      -- * Utility functions+    , (<?>)+    ) where++import Control.Applicative+import Control.Concurrent+import Control.Concurrent.STM+import Control.Exception+import Control.Monad+import Control.Monad.Trans.Class+import Control.Monad.Trans.Reader+import qualified Data.ByteString as B+import Data.Maybe+import Data.SafeCopy+import Data.Serialize+import GHC.Conc+import System.IO++------------------------------------------------------------------------------++-- | The type family at the heart of TX.+--+-- You make any data type you want to use with the TX monad an instance of+-- 'Persistable' and define 'Update' constructors for each of the methods+-- acting on this type that you want to be able to record during a transaction.+-- Then you implement 'replay' in such a way that for each of the Update+-- constructors, the appropiate method is called.+--+-- Example:+--+-- > data MyDB = MyDB { posts :: TVar [String] }+-- >+-- > instance Persistable MyDB where+-- >     data Update MyDB = CreatePost String+-- >                      | ModifyPost Int String+-- >+-- >     replay (CreatePost p)   = void $ createPost p+-- >     replay (ModifyPost n p) = modifyPost n p+--+-- where @createPost@ and @modifyPost@ are functions in the TX monad:+--+-- > createPost :: String -> TX MyDB Int+-- > createPost p = do+-- >     record (CreatePost p)+-- >     (MyDB posts) <- getData+-- >     liftSTM $ do+-- >         ps <- readTVar posts+-- >         writeTVar posts (ps ++ [p])+-- >         return $ length ps+-- >+-- > modifyPost :: Int -> String -> TX MyDB ()+-- > modifyPost n p = do+-- >     record (ModifyPost n p)+-- >     (MyDB posts) <- getData+-- >     liftSTM $ do+-- >         ps <- readTVar posts+-- >         let (xs,ys) = splitAt n ps+-- >             ps'     = xs ++ p : (tail ys)+-- >         writeTVar posts ps'+--+-- Note that @Update@ also needs to be an instance of 'SafeCopy'. Currently,+-- it's not possible to derive SafeCopy instances for associated types+-- automatically, so you have to do it by hand:+--+-- > instance SafeCopy (Update MyDB) where+-- >     putCopy (CreatePost p)   = contain $ putWord8 0 >> safePut p+-- >     putCopy (ModifyPost n p) = contain $ putWord8 1 >> safePut n >> safePut p+-- >     getCopy = contain $ do+-- >         tag <- getWord8+-- >         case tag of+-- >             0 -> CreatePost <$> safeGet+-- >             1 -> ModifyPost <$> safeGet <*> safeGet+-- >             _ -> fail $ "unknown tag: " ++ show tag+class SafeCopy (Update d) => Persistable d where+    data Update d+    replay :: Update d -> TX d ()++-- TODO: provide automatic derivation using TH++------------------------------------------------------------------------------++-- | An opaque type wrapping any kind of user data for use in the 'TX' monad.+data Database d = Database { userData :: d+                           , logHandle :: Handle+                           , logQueue :: TQueue (Update d)+                           , _record :: TQueue (Update d) -> (Update d) -> STM ()+                           , serializerTid :: MVar ThreadId+                           }++-- | Opens the database at the given path or creates a new one.+openDatabase :: Persistable d+             => FilePath  -- ^ Location of the log file.+             -> d  -- ^ Base data. Any existing log is replayed on top of this.+             -> IO (Database d)+openDatabase logPath userData = do+    putStr ("Opening " ++ logPath ++ " database... ")+    logHandle <- openBinaryFile logPath ReadWriteMode+    logQueue <- newTQueueIO+    serializerTid <- newEmptyMVar+    let _db = Database { _record = const $ const $ return (), .. }+    hIsEOF logHandle >>= flip unless (replayUpdates _db)+    putMVar serializerTid =<< forkIO (serializer _db)+    let db = _db { _record = writeTQueue }+    putStrLn ("DONE")+    return db++-- TODO: throw actual error when operating on a closed database+-- | Close a database. Blocks until all pending recordings been serialized.+-- Using a database after it has been closed is an error.+closeDatabase :: Database d -> IO ()+closeDatabase Database {..} = do+    atomically $ check =<< isEmptyTQueue logQueue+    killThread =<< takeMVar serializerTid+    hClose logHandle++replayUpdates :: Persistable d => Database d -> IO ()+replayUpdates db = mapDecode (persistently db . replay)+                             (B.hGetSome (logHandle db) 1024)++-- | @mapDecode f nextChunk@ repeatedly calls @nextChunk@ to get a+-- 'B.ByteString', (partially) decodes this string using 'safeGet' and+-- and then applies @f@ to the (final) result. This continues until+-- @nextChunk@ returns an empty ByteString.+mapDecode :: SafeCopy a => (a -> IO ()) -> IO B.ByteString -> IO ()+mapDecode f nextChunk = go run =<< nextChunk+    where+        run = runGetPartial safeGet+        go k c = case k c of+            Fail    err  -> error ("TX.mapDecode: " ++ err)+            Partial k'   -> go k' =<< nextChunk+            Done    u c' -> f u >> if B.null c'+                                       then do c'' <- nextChunk+                                               if B.null c''+                                                   then return ()+                                                   else go run c''+                                       else go run c'++-- | Operate non-persistently on the user data contained in the database.+withUserData :: Database d -> (d -> a) -> a+withUserData db act = act (userData db)++------------------------------------------------------------------------------++serializer :: Persistable d => Database d -> IO ()+serializer Database {..} = forever $ do+    u <- atomically $ readTQueue logQueue+    let str = runPut (safePut u)+    B.hPut logHandle str++------------------------------------------------------------------------------++-- | A thin wrapper around STM. The main feature is the ability to 'record'+-- updates of the underlying data.+newtype TX d a = TX (ReaderT (Database d) STM a)+    deriving (Functor, Applicative, Monad)++-- | Perform a series of TX actions persistently.+--+-- Note that there is no guarantee that all recorded updates have been serialized+-- when the functions returns. As such, durability is only partially guaranteed.+--+-- Since this calls 'atomically' on the underlying STM actions,+-- the same caveats apply (e.g. you can't use it inside 'unsafePerformIO').+persistently :: Database d -> TX d a -> IO a+persistently db (TX action) = atomically $ runReaderT action db++-- | Record an 'Update' to be serialized to disk when the transaction commits.+-- If the transaction retries, the update is still only recorded once.+-- If the transaction aborts, the update is not recorded at all.+record :: Update d -> TX d ()+record u = do+    Database {..} <- TX ask+    liftSTM $ _record logQueue u+{-# INLINE record #-}++-- | Get the user data from the database.+getData :: TX d d+getData = userData <$> TX ask+{-# INLINE getData #-}++-- | Run STM actions inside TX.+liftSTM :: STM a -> TX d a+liftSTM = TX . lift+{-# INLINE liftSTM #-}++-- | Throw an exception in TX, which will abort the transaction.+--+-- @throwTX = liftSTM . throwSTM@+throwTX :: Exception e => e -> TX d a+throwTX = liftSTM . throwSTM+{-# INLINE throwTX #-}++-- | Unsafely performs IO in the TX monad. Highly dangerous!+-- The same caveats as with 'unsafeIOToSTM' apply.+--+-- @unsafeIOToTX = liftSTM . unsafeIOToSTM@+unsafeIOToTX :: IO a -> TX d a+unsafeIOToTX = liftSTM . unsafeIOToSTM+{-# INLINE unsafeIOToTX #-}++------------------------------------------------------------------------------++-- | @act \<?\> err = maybe (throwTX err) return =<< act@+(<?>) :: Exception e => TX d (Maybe a) -> e -> TX d a+act <?> err = maybe (throwTX err) return =<< act
